A few more 07 pics

I stopped by Park Lane MINI in London a couple of days ago. Lots of R56s in the showroom!

A few first impressions:
- I don't like the Rooster Red color line. Too much orange in the red. And the Red highlighted leather seats look worn already. Cheap red leather.
- The Nav looks great!
- The fit and finish looks great. Not that the Mk1 looked bad... this just looks better.
- Tuscan Beige color line looks great! Matched with the Cream White and Piano Black.... perfect! See pics below.
- Mellow Yellow looks great!
- Sparkling Silver is not beige or gold tinted as in the configurator. It is silver.

I might stop by another MINI showroom today and see if I can grab some more pictures before being asked not to

Do you know if the radio faceplate does anything while it's removed from the radio? I'm just curious because it seems strange to have a removable faceplate on a stock radio, especially when the head unit itself doesn't look like it would fit/work in anything except another MINI.

Edit - Just noticed that when the faceplate is removed, it exposes a disc slot behind it - assuming that's where the DVD for the Nav system goes. If that's the case, I guess the removable faceplate is a space-saving measure rather than a theft-prevention feature.
